Day 4: Persevering Through Trials

James 1:2-12

The story of Job teaches us a powerful lesson about maintaining faith in the midst of suffering. Despite losing everything, Job declared, "The Lord gave and the Lord has taken away; may the name of the Lord be praised" (Job 1:21). This unwavering faith in God's goodness, even in the darkest times, is what James encourages us to cultivate. Trials test our faith, producing perseverance and maturity. Consider a current challenge you're facing. How can you view it as an opportunity for spiritual growth rather than just a hardship? Today, practice praising God in the midst of your difficulties, trusting that He is working all things for your good and His glory.
